What Is Business and Commercial Litigation?
Running a business means dealing with a range of outside parties, including the government, customers, other businesses, vendors, service providers, and more. Disputes will occur. Business and commercial litigation happens when you and the other party in a dispute cannot reach a resolution without involving the courts. A lawsuit can involve mediation or arbitration sessions, private negotiations, and possibly a trial.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Business and Commercial Litigation Lawyer?
You should contact a business and commercial litigation lawyer if your business is in a dispute with another party that you cannot resolve. Some examples of business and commercial disputes include:
- Partnership or shareholder disputes
- Breach of contract claims
- Breach of fiduciary duty claims
- Intellectual property disputes
- Insurance coverage disputes
- Commercial real estate disputes
How Can a Lawyer Help Me With Business Litigation?
An experienced business and commercial litigation attorney will be able to most effectively protect your business and your financial interests. They will be able to represent you in mediation or arbitration sessions, evaluate the legality of contracts, gather the proper evidence, conduct depositions, and build the strongest possible case for your business.
What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Business Litigation Lawyer?
Disputes revolving around contractual language are complex, but the stakes could financially threaten the health of your business. Without a lawyer, you may get taken advantage of in settlement negotiations or in court. A business and commercial litigation lawyer will be able to assess your situation and help you find the best path forward to protect your business.
What Questions Should I Ask When Trying To Find a Business Law Lawyer in Fort Defiance?
These questions can help you decide if you feel comfortable and confident that a business law lawyer has the qualifications, experience, and ability to give you the guidance and support you need. Many lawyers offer free consultations that allow you to understand your options and get specific legal advice before hiring them. Top questions include:
- What is your experience with business law? Have you handled cases or worked for businesses like mine?
- What was the outcome of these cases?
- Do you have experience resolving issues like this in Arizona?
- How do you communicate with clients about the progress of their cases?
- How much input will I have about the case strategy?
- What are your fees and billing structure?
